Become a Hillarys Installer and build your own flexible, local London business. Looking for a role that lets you work for yourself, set your own hours, and still benefit from the backing of a trusted national brand? Join Hillarys, the UK’s leading window furnishings specialist for over 50 years.

We’re expanding across London, and this is a great opportunity if you’re happy to travel into the city while still keeping the freedom and flexibility of running your own schedule.

What You’ll Do

  • Visit customers in their homes to measure and install our premium blinds and curtains.
  • Focus on delivering excellent service, while our Design Consultants handle ordering and payments.

No previous experience? No problem. Many of our 1000+ self-employed Installers started with little trade experience. If you do have installation, joinery, carpentry or fitting experience, even better, but our award-winning training gives everyone the skills to succeed.

Why This Works for You

  • Flexibility: Set your own hours and manage your diary around your life.
  • No need to find customers: We generate the leads; over 70% of customers go on to buy.
  • Be part of something proven: Installers across the UK enjoy strong earnings and long-term success.
  • On-going support: Training-for-life, local business support and a plan that’s built around you.

Everything You Need to Get Started

For £672 deposit you’ll receive:

  • Full installation & product training
  • Complete sales and installation toolkits
  • Measuring equipment, power tools and software
  • Product samples, clothing, and marketing materials

A range of investment packages available from £1,995 and can be paid via flexible payment options. All you need is a valid UK driving licence and a willingness to travel to customers in and around London and the right to work in the UK.
